Beam Selection-Based Hybrid Precoding
The deployment of large antenna arrays at the base station is a prerequisite for operating at the millimeter wave bands. The large antenna arrays are required to achieve high beamforming gains and thus to guarantee sufficient received signal power.

Interference Exploitation-Based Hybrid Precoding With Robustness Against Phase Errors [PDF]
Hybrid analog-digital precoding significantly reduces the hardware costs in massive multiple-input multiple-output (MIMO) transceivers when compared with fully digital precoding at the expense of increased transmit power.

Full-Duplex mmWave Communication with Hybrid Precoding and Combining
2020 28th European Signal Processing Conference (EUSIPCO), 2021We investigate the design of hybrid precoders and combiners for a millimeter wave (mmWave) point-to-point bidirectional link in which both nodes transmit and receive simultaneously and on the same carrier frequency. In such full-duplex configuration, mitigation of self-interference (SI) becomes critical.
